Unifi, Inc. reported a net loss of $16.8 million on net sales of $146.6 million for the third fiscal quarter of 2025. This represents a decrease in sales of 1.6% compared to the same period last year, driven by a less favorable sales mix and lower sales volumes in the Asia Segment, as well as unfavorable foreign currency effects in the Brazil Segment. The company's gross loss was $0.4 million, and adjusted EBITDA was $(4.9) million.
Net sales decreased by 1.6% to $146.6 million, primarily due to a less favorable sales mix and lower sales volumes in Asia, and unfavorable foreign currency effects in Brazil.
The company reported a gross loss of $0.4 million, a significant decline from a gross profit of $4.8 million in the prior year.
Net loss increased to $16.8 million, or $0.92 per share, compared to a net loss of $10.3 million, or $0.57 per share, in the third quarter of fiscal 2024.
Adjusted EBITDA was $(4.9) million, compared to $(0.8) million in the third quarter of fiscal 2024.
UNIFI expects net sales and Adjusted EBITDA to improve sequentially in the fourth quarter of fiscal 2025, driven by further recovery in the Americas Segment. The company anticipates continued restructuring and transition expenses.
